Autotrol Valve Leaking to Drain after Replacing Valve Discs

Customer Writes:
After installing new flapper valve disc set in my Autotrol Valve,  I checked the function before powering up timer. The values all seemed to work. I then turned the water flow back on and have a flow from the drain line. I removed the cam and checked the flapper by hand each seems to close and open properly.
What is your suggestion?
** One of the Rear Valve Discs is not sealing ( last 2 are the Backwash, and the 3rd from last is Purge - Forward Rinse ).
This could be debris that flowed up into the head, or it could be cracked plastic inside the valve body where the valve disc "rest" and "seal" when closed ( standing straight up ).
** Recommend removing top plate ( all those little screws on top ) and valve discs ( they pull straight up and out ) and make a close inspection with a flash light for any signs of debris, or a cracked "port" inside the valve body.
** Repair may be as simple as clearing the debris ( which can be media from the tank, or some other odd thing ), or if valve body is cracked, then the valve body will need to be replaced ( if still available ), or complete valve head can be replaced by compatible current version of a similar Autotrol Valve. Culligan Valve Replacement Question

QUESTION: I got a Culligan Medallist Series water softener and i want to get away from culligan. What valve would replace the one I got.
* Sorry, none ( directly ).
All true Culligan Valves and Tanks have threads that are Proprietary.
Nothing else will fit on the tank. They designed everything about their systems to be proprietary ( thus requiring all parts and service to come through only their authorized Culligan Dealers ).
You can buy a new Valve ( The Fleck 5600 is our recommendation ).
5600 12 day softener control
AND a new Tank ( common one cu.ft. size would require a 9 x 48 tank ).
And then dump the resins into the new tank, and then screw the new valve onto the new tank.

Water Soft WSCB-32D water softener = Autotrol Valve Links

To my knowledge the Water Soft units ( WSCB-32D water softener ) use the Autotrol Valve made by the GE Water Treatment / Autotrol division.
The "CB" stands for Cabinet.
The "32D", stands for 32,000 grain capacity ( one cu.ft. of resin used ) and Demand regeneration timer assembly ( typical the 460i ).
And the most common valve is the Autotrol 255 with the 460i Timer Assembly ( made after 1995, prior years would be the 155 valve ).

How and Why to use Acid Neutralizing Media Calcite and Corosex ( Mangnesium Oxide )

If the water's pH is less then nuetral ( 7.0 ), then correction is required to prevent the water from corriding the metal in your plumbing.
Most common "symptoms" are blue stains from dissolved copper pipes, and iron staining problems from the water dissolving any iron ( in pipes or pumps or well casings ) that is has come in contact with.
A filter tank ( usually 10" x 54" ) is filled with either Calcite or Corosex ( Magnesium Oxide ).
Both are used to "raise" the pH of water that is acidic.
Which one and how much to use depends on the pH of your water. Calcite ( which is really just cushed marble ) dissolves slowly and is used when the pH is between 6.0 - 6.8 to raise to 7.0 - 7.5.
If the starting pH of the source water is less then 6.0, then Corosex may be needed as it dissolves faster.
And it is common to use a "mix" of 50/50 Calcite and Corosex.
These are media that must be ADDED to the Filter Tank every year ( anywhere from 6 months to no more than 2 years ).
And the way to "tell" is by checking the pH before and after the filter tank.
Also, you can measure the amount of media in the tank.
Normally the tank should be "filled" to about 60% full ( and not more, or you end up with media clogging the Valve during Backwash ), and not less than 30% full.
And note, there is always 5 - 8 inches of gravel used at the bottom of the tank as an "under bedding".
Occasionally the media becomes hard, and must be dumped and refilled with "fresh" media.
Or it becomes iron "fouled" and a complete re-bedding is the best way to improve the water quality.
This type of filter tank is almost always followed by a water softener used to remove the "hardness" added by the filter tank ( as the media dissolves it increases the hardness in the water ), and the softener can help remove iron that is often in the water.

Common Tanks sizes and amount of media to use are:
9" x 48" = 15 lbs. Gravel and 1.0 cu.ft. media
10" x 54" = 20 lbs. Gravel and 1.5 cu.ft. media

Clogged Injector in Iron Filter

Customer writes:
Thanks for your help.  The problem is described in detail below, but the short version is that I couldn't get the Potassium Permanganate to draw during the regeneration cycle, even after I checked the injection valves.   Your advice was essentially, "check them again, because they're the problem 99% of the time".  So I did, and you were right.  I'm writing this email to give you some feedback which may help others.
 
The green sand system - when I first checked the injection valve, it appeared clear.  I could see a nice round hole.   BUT, I didn't suspect that although I could see a hole, that it should have been Bigger.  When I inspected the second time, I again saw the hole, but used probe to scrape the walls and found a uniform crusty buildup.  When cleaned, the hole was twice the diameter!  It now draws fine.

Fleck 5600 Still Getting Stuck After Replacing the Pistons and Seals Kit

CUSTOMER WRITES:
I have purchased parts for my fleck 5600 system before and I am again having trouble.
The timer still gets STUCK.
I have rebuilt it ( new Pistons and Seals Kit ) twice and now am not sure what to do. Unit is from 2002. Please call me.
** After talking to you I think it is just the Timer Motor. They can get "weak" and not be able to drive through the regeneration cycle.
And the motors used by Fleck from around 2000 - 2003 all had plastic drive gears that would not hold up well under pressure ( they begin to "wobble" and jump off the Idler Gear they "drive" ).
So, the next most likely step would be to REPLACE the Timer Motor ( avialable in 120 volt or 24 volt versions ). see: http://softenerparts.zoovy.com/product/3418743 And here is a LINK to the Video showing how easy it is to change. see: http://softenerparts.info/2008/06/18/replacing-the-timer-motor--187431--on-fleck-5600-valve.aspx
***** Other Possible Causes of the Valve Sticking or being Stiff
** Some water is really "ruff" ( high in minerals and iron ), and will wear out ( and create build up ) the Pistons and Seals every couple of years. And they would need to be replaced more often than "average" ( which is in the 5 - 10 year range ). ** If the pistons and seal are new ( or almost new ) and the Valve is still stiff to turn, then you want to check two things. 1 ) Front Knob, as it can "split" where it attaches to the main gear shaft and cause drag then cycling around. You must remove the label to get to the screw in the center. Remove and inspect. see: http://softenerparts.zoovy.com/product/3414177/Front_Knob_For_5600.html 2 ) Check the plastic "housing" where the Main Shaft Gear passes through the body. This area holds to small ball bearings that rest on springs, and sometimes the plastic cracks in this area. The result is "binding" under the pressure of regeneration cycling. Replacing the Housing ( transferring all parts from your old one to the new one ), or you can replace the Power Head ( cost more, but a lot easier ). see: http://softenerparts.zoovy.com/product/3413170/Gear__Main_Gear_And_Shaft_For_5600__3413170.html and http://softenerparts.zoovy.com/product/3413162010/Housing_wpin_Fleck_5600__3413162010.html
CUSTOMER INPUT that might help some BINDING issues ( when no visible damage is observed after taking valve a part and inspecting all the plastic parts ). Just for your information, in case some one else experiences this. After tearing this unit apart a couple of times, and not seeing any damage, and it still not cycling properly and hanging up. I noticed that on the Main Gear and Shaft, pn # 13170, there was a powder residue, where it seemed to have been rubbing against the housing bore. I took some silicon grease and lubricated the shaft. Now for the past month and a half or more I have not had the unit stop, or lose time again.

Tectonic Water Softener Model # CB-32D

I am trying to locate a parts list & schematics for the
Tectonic Water Softener Model #CB-32D.
 
I have called the following Tectonics and was referred
to a company it had be sold to: CSI: Water Soft. Water Soft
in turn referred me to your company Softenerparts.com
 
*****
Tectonic was a proprietary Valve used on a line of cabinet model system.
We do not have ( but are trying to get ) the parts diagram ( schematics ) for this unit.
We do have several photos sent to use by owners of this system.
The Valve was made by Fleck ( now part of Pentair Water Treatment ), and the Valve Body is based on the Fleck 5600, which we have all the parts and diagrams for.
So, if the problem is in the lower portion of the Valve, or with the By Pass, you will find these parts under our Fleck 5600 parts section,
see:
 
* If the problem is with the Drive Assembly ( power head ), it would need to be replaced entirely with the Fleck 5600 Econominder ( metered ) power head ( D = metered, or Demand ).
see:
 
NOTE: The Tectonic Cover will NOT fit the Fleck 5600 power head, but the cover is really an option not required for indoor installation.
Covers are available for the Fleck 5600 Standard and "L" Designer power heads we sell.
 
OR another option is to replace the ENTIRE valve with a new COMPLETE Fleck 5600 Econominder Valve.
Retaining the use of the Tanks, Resin, and By Pass of the Tectonics.

Autotrol Brine Refill Problem - No water in salt tank

Does the tank float have to touch the bottom of the tank to siginal the autotrol to put water into the brine tank
* No.
or is it metered after the brine is injected into the softener ( I'm wondering if the float is in the wrong position)
* Float is to prevent OVERFLOWING, and does not control refill.
Refill is a "timed" cycle ( at the end of the regeneration process ),
AND
The "flow" rate of this timed refill is controlled by the Brine Control Dial.
This sometimes gets clogged and requires cleaning ( it unscrews from the Valve Body ). * Also, note:
There is one of your two flow control balls ( 4F ) sitting inside behind it ( refer to parts diagram of the valve body ).
And unscrewing is all there is to removing the control from the valve body.
And once removed you will see if there is any debris blocking the small white teeth openings ( they are what "regulate" the amount of water that get past during REFILL Cycle ).

Replacing motor in the 440i Timer Assembly

I bought an electric motor for my autotrol 440i. I can not figure out how to remove the motor. There is no screw in this one only a clip at the top and bottom. I can not turn it to remove it. Help!
 
* You must take the case a part from the front ( remove tripper arm gear and skipper wheel ), carefully unsnapping the gray cover from the black back plate. Press the black output "button" in as you pull cover up from the bottom.
THEN you can remove the two gears above the motor from the INSIDE, and you will be able to turn the motor from the back and remove ( once you've taken the gears out that prevent the motor from being turned from the rear ). Re-assembly is the reverse.
It's a bit of a "pain", but it can be done. Just take your time with it.

Sears and GE Smartwater - Water Not Soft - Distributor Oring problem and solution

Sears Kenmore, NorthStar, and GE Smartwater softeners use the same clamp to tank valve for the past 15 plus years. On occasion the distributor oring that fits on the outside of the riser pipe will slip up and off the center pipe in the resin tank.
Here is the way one customer solved this problem ( problem caused by the pipe being just a little too short ).
*
I pulled the central tube out completely with the bottom distributor ( # 10 and # 11 ) and cleaned it.  Since I needed approximately 1/8" extension to prevent the O-ring ( # 7 ) from slipping out at the top, I cut the tube at two places, about 10" central piece, keeping at least 6" at the top piece in order to be able to slip the top distributor ( # 9 ) on top without hitting the inserted coupler.  I used two 3/4" PVC couplers to glue the three pieces together.  This extended the length by 1/8" (each coupler has a central shoulder of 1/16").  Waited till the joint dried and lowered the tube into the tank.  While lowering, some resins oozed out of the tank, may be couple of handfuls.  Carefully assembled the rest of the parts and then started the recharge. Glad to say it is working fine so far.  I waited till it recharged and soft water is flowing once again before writing this E-mail.
I would say this may also be possible to extend by using only one 3/4"  PVC coupler, but you will need to carefully judge the amount of "extension" you need to add to prevent the oring from slipping off the top.
This problem is most common on city water because of the higher water pressure and the chlorine causing the resins to swell, but can occur on any type water, since the primary issue is the pipe being a little bit short.
 

Figure "B" with the O-ring over the outside of the pipe is CORRECTLY installed.
Figure "A", with O-ring on top is WRONG.

Low Pressure Through Softener On Well Water

PROBLEM:
Our water comes from a well and is not chlorinated.  The water pressure is good coming in but no pressure coming out.   What is the problem?
 
POSSIBLE CAUSES:
1 ) A filter ( used in 12 inch housing ) that needs to be cleaned or replaced installed BEFORE the water softener.
OR if you don't have one of those.
 
2 ) A tank on well water can fill with Sand ( you would notice some in the house ).
3 ) A tank on well water installed OUTSIDE, using a light color ( like Almond ) and no "jacket" ( to protect from the sunlight ) can grow a thick layer of algae inside the tank. This layer will break off and then clog the slot of bottom distributor in the resin tank.
4 ) IF you have an Autotrol Valve, the Timer Assembly may be sliding up. The Timer Assembly is held in place by a small timer retaining pin ( old pn 5f ). The Timer Assembly is what holds the Camshaft down in place. The Camshaft ( on Autotrol Valves ) must hold open the # 2 and # 3 Valve Discs to allow water to flow through the Valve - Tank - into the house. The "output" connector ( old pn 21E ) could also be broken. It is the part of the Timer Assembly that holds the Camshaft.

Orange Sand coming into House

Orange Sand coming into House Our resin tank appears to have failed. The system filled our house plumbing with an orange sand like material. We close the bypass valve and flushed the system. What should we do with the water conditioner repair or replace? Is the resin tank warranty good for life the system. Our system is 10 years old. ANSWER Repair. Most warranties expire after 5 years. This problem is very common on chlorinated "city" water, but can occur on well water too. The distributor tube inside the resin tank has failed. You can replace the distributor tube by purchasing a new "Bottom" distributor and gluing it to a piece of PVC pipe. See: http://softenerparts.zoovy.com/product/MD1236 This part combines with a piece of 3/4" PVC pipe( 1.05" O.D. ), which may be a little larger in diameter than the 13/16" O.D. size you may have now ( if your system is an Autotrol made before 1998, that is about the time they changed to the larger size now used on all new valves ). Many other brands have been using the larger 1.05" diameter tube for a longer time. If need be, you can adapter to the opening in the bottom of your valve ( the tube is held into the Valve by an oring, so it pulls out and pushes back in ) by saving 6" of your old 13/16" pipe and gluing it INSIDE the 3/4 PVC pipe ( it is a nice tight fit when using Schedule 40 PVC ). You will want to check the resin level in the tank. It needs to be at least 1/2 full. See:Resin Replacement Guide

Performa Valves Keep Breaking 440i Timers - Solution is...

* Problem:
We have dual tanks for well water with 268/440i controllers. One is for an iron filter, the other a brine tank. We are running into a situation where timers have been destroyed because the camshaft is too hard to turn when they go to a refill cycle. (It took a while, and a couple of timers, to figure this out.) We relieved the pressure on each tank, checked the flappers, and couldn't see a problem. They moved very easily while the pressure was down. Once we got the system up to pressure, though, you really have to shove the refill valves hard to get them to move. (First it was the iron filter, and now the softener valve has the same problem.) Have you ever heard of this?
* YES!!
I would think that I need to replace the flapper valves and timers, but is there something else we should look at?
* Not Flapper Valves, but the Timer and Camshaft.
We checked for obstructions, and I don't think that's the issue.
* The issue is the Timer and Camshaft.
Autotrol has Revised the Timers ( effective January 2008 ) and they have Revised the Camshafts to help prevent this very common problem ( note: it helps, but you still have gears breaking, just not as quickly ).
See:
and here are the new camshafts.
Softener,
Iron Filter,
and here is the "notice" about them.
Subject: Re: Autotrol Performa 263/440i
Would like to talk to someone about our unit which froze and stripped the cam gear. I ordered a replacement from you last Oct. but the problem seems not to be solved. Seems the cam is very difficult to turn. Wonder if the 460i would be any better?
*** Problem is the Performa Valve is too big for the 400 series timers ( 440i or 460i would have same problems ). The Revised Camshaft helps relief some of the pressure, but the Timer will always be the "weak leak".
There is a Revised Camshaft ( gray ) for the 263 ( backwash only ) version of the Performa valve which may help reduced gear damage ( but not eliminate it ).

Water Flowing to Salt Tank after replacing Brine Valve Piston Assembly Fleck part 60032

Hi , I just received a new repair kit # 56PSKIT and have installed it, however it now puts too much water into the brine tank, so much so the float in the brine tank rises and shuts it off. What have I done wrong? I thought I followed the instructions to a T. Please advise
** Perhaps when you replaced the Brine Valve Piston Assembly ( 60032 ) you accidentally pulled out the oring ( 13302 ) that sits in the bottom of the hole which the valve is installed in.
Or at least the oring came out 1/2 way, and you have jammed the Brine Valve onto the oring and it is not sitting flat.
** Remove the Brine valve and look in the hole for this oring. If you do not see it, look on the floor around the unit. If you have lost it, you can use the one that is on your old Brine Valve, as there is another 13302 oring on the Brine Valve ( it is on the white plastic portion of the assembly ). How to Set Meter without the People or Hardness Labels on Fleck Econominder Valves

Andrew,


Thank you for the very prompt shipping of my Fleck 5600 Econominder Controller. I've purchased two items from you and both times the shipping has been excellent.


I have a question though. As you can see in the attached photo the old controller had a "People Dial" and a "Water Hardness Dial". I used that to set my controller (e.g. I have 3 people here and the hardness is about 15). The new controller does not have either.


What is the appropriate way to set this controller given my prior settings at 3 people and a hardness of about 15?


Thank you,

Mike S.      Mesa, AZ



*** Great Question:
We do not use the People and Hardness Labels on our replacement Econominder Valves and Power Heads, because they are tank specific. For example, the one in the photo is made for a Resin Capacity of 24,000 ( 24K CAP ), and would be incorrect to use on any other size resin tank. To avoid getting the wrong label ( and they do not come in "all sizes", only 2 or 3 ), we do not use any labels. In your case, you could set the "white" dot to the number 14, to match how your old valve was set. If you have a common One Cu.Ft. system ( usually a 9 x 48 resin tank ), then this is about where you want to be set, as your "working" capacity is about 1,600 gallons.

Here is how to figure meter settings,
 The setting ( each digit equals 100 gallons ) on the 5600 meter determines how much water is used before a regeneration is run ( at 2 a.m. ).
It does not regenerate every night, but only as water usage dictates the need.



To compute the proper setting of the program meter wheel ( dial on the front of control ), you must know your hardness ( & iron level, if any ).
You also must know the capacity of your resin tank.
The average size resin tank is 9" x 48" and holds one cubic foot of resin. Resin has a maximum capacity of 32,000 grains removal ( when regenerated with about 18 lbs. of salt ).
Softeners should be sized and set to work at 75% capacity ( which requires half as much salt ).
With the capacity and the hardness level known ( add 3 grains hardness for each ppm of iron present in the water ), you are ready to set your program wheel.


Computing Gallon Setting

Take the grains capacity of your resin tank times 75% ( 0.75 ) divided by hardness ( in grains ),
then subtract 75 gallons per person using the water as a reserve.



Example: 32,000 grains x .75 = 24,000 divide by 20 grains hardness = 1,200 gallons - 150 ( 2 people ) = 1,050 setting.


You set the gallons by lifting the clear portion of the program wheel, and align the white dot with the number of gallons you wish the unit to use prior to initiating a regenerate ( the night following the meter reaching Zero ).


Also the salt setting should be 9 lbs. per cu. ft. of resins ( 32,000 grains ).
You can find this adjustment on the "Brine Cam" gear inside the back of your control head. It is a small halve moon shaped piece that it held on to the Brine Cam with one screw. It has a small pointer which indicates the pounds of salt to be used per regeneration.


If you do not know your resin tank capacity, send us the tank's height and diameter, and we will let you know how much resin is normally used in your size tank. We will also do the rest of the math for you, if provide the hardness & iron levels ( note: most "city" water does not contain iron ). Also, you might need to know that 17.1 ppm of hardness = 1 grain of hardness.



How To Move Program Wheel To Set Gallons:


1 ) The "locking" teeth are under the part that says ( x100 ), so this is the critical area that must lift.
2 ) It is VERY HELPFUL ( maybe NECESSARY ) if you hold the Black Gear "down" while pulling up on the Clear portion.
3 ) Turn the Clear Portion counter clockwise, and Black Gear Clockwise
4 ) Line up "white" dot with the gallon setting you've computed.

SEE HOW TO VIDEO:
Common Tank Sizes and Amount of Resins Inside
8" x 35" 0.64 cu. ft. ( 20,480 grains )

8" x 44" 0.75 cu. ft. ( 24,000 grains )

9" x 35" 0.75 cu. ft. ( 24,000 grains )

9" x 40" 1.00 cu.ft. ( 32,000 grains )

9" x 48" 1.00 cu. ft. ( 32,000 grains )

10" x 35" 1.00 cu. ft.( 32,000 grains )

10" x 40" 1.00 cu .ft. ( 32,000 grains )

10" x 44" 1.25 cu. ft. ( 40,000 grains )

10" x 54" 1.50 cu. ft. ( 48,0000 grains )

12" x 52" 2.00 cu. ft. ( 64,0000 grains )

Remember to divide the total grains by 0.75 ( 75% ), as that is the true "working" capacity when using 9 lbs. of salt per cu.ft. per regeneration. To achieve maximum capacity requires 16 lbs. of salt per cu.ft. And since almost double the amount of salt is required to get that extra 25% of capacity, it is not recommended ( nor common practice ). One last note: 6 lbs. per cu.ft. is considered the minimum salt dosage, and should never be that low if you have iron in your water. 6 lbs. yields between 50 - 65% of total capacity ( depends on your water's total dissolved solids ), and is not recommended in most cases.

ECO-friendly alternative to SALT softeners?

 
Is there are ECO-friendly alternative to SALT softeners?
 
***
"ECO-friendly"?
Salt is "natural", and not unfriendly.
Some plants like salty water, but most do not.
Salt is necessary for life, but too much ( of anything ) is harmful.
 
To be more specific:
You can use Potassium Chloride ( a type of salt ) instead of Sodium Chloride ( common "salt" ) to regenerate the resins in the tank. This regeneration is required to "charge" the beads with a strong negative ion charge. With this negative charge, the resins are able to attract and remove positive ion molecules ( calcium, magnesium, iron, etc ) from the water.
See:
 
The only other methods for removing these from your water are Distilling, or Reverse Osmosis. Both of these two processes require equipment that is very expensive and operate by producing "pure" water slowly, requiring large storage tanks, and re-pressurization pumps to feed your home with the water produced. Also, this water is so "pure", it is slightly corrosive, and commonly some "hardness" minerals need to be reintroduced to prevent corrosion of the metal plumbing in the home.
 
There are also advertised some "salt free" systems on the market. They do not remove the hardness minerals, nor iron from the water. The "catalytic" process does not give all the benefits of "ion exchange" softeners, and most people are not happy with the results provided by these system ( which have been around in one form or another for decades ). I have only talked to the dissatisfied consumers who had to get their money back, and have a "real" water softener installed.
 
Believe me, if I knew of a "better way" to soften water that did not use any type of Salt ( NaCl or KCl ), I'd be selling it and promoting it. I always check out "the latest" and "newest way" to treat water, and so far nothing has been developed to replace the ion exchange method of softening water.
 
And the "salt discharged" from the softeners is only a problem is you drain it out into your yard, where it can cause some plants to die. If this is a concern, then you can use the more expensive ( and 90% as efficient ) "salt substitute" Potassium Chloride ( KCl ), instead of Sodium Chloride. The Potassium acts as a "fertilizer", and is less harmful to plant life.
 
It should also be noted here, that most water naturally contains some level of salts.

How do you determine if you actually need a softener?

* If the water is hard, and most is, then you will benefit from having a water softener on your home. Most people will learn to "deal with" hardness up about 20 grains. Problems caused by hard water actually start at about 3 grains. Water harder than 10 grains has many noticeable "by products". Any time the water is used, a residue is left. This is Calcium and Magnesium that will form a solid that requires special cleaners ( mild acids ) to remove. For more information to help determine if you actually "need" a water softener, please see this link that explains how a softener works, the benefits, and the average hardness in various locations in the U.S.A.
* Iron in the water is another reason you could benefit from a water softener. The RESINS in the tank will remove about 3 ppm per cu.ft. of media used ( average size residential softener is 9" x 48" and uses One Cu. Ft. of Resins ). The use of some type of "iron" cleaning in with the salt helps keep the Resins clean. The size of the softener system ( size of tank, and amount of Resins inside ) is an important aspect to be considered before purchasing a water softener on high iron water. How do you put a softener out of service without damaging it?

* Simply "by pass" the water flow to the softener or shut water off.   
And unplug electric. If it the tank is in an area that could Freeze, move Tank to area that Can't Freeze.
Freezing can damage the Resins, Tank, and / or Valve.
* When you are ready to use the softener again, besides turning the water back on, restoring electric to control, and setting time of day,  you will want to manually start a regeneration of the system to "freshen" up the water in the Tank, before using the water in the home.

No Salt Systems for Water Softening

I see ads for "No Salt" needed water conditioners. 
How do they work without using salt?

1. Many dealers will advertise a no salt water conditioner. Any brand of water conditioner can be operated without using salt. This is done by using a salt substitute, potassium chloride. It generally cost twice as much as regular salt ( sodium chloride ), and can be difficult to find in some areas. Also, it is recommend to increase the salt setting on your control valve by about 10 % , when using a salt substitute. This is because it is not as efficient in provided the needed negative ions to the resin beads as regular salt.

2. Some companies offer catalytic filters and/or magnetic devices to soften your water that do not use salt, or anything else to regenerate their product. Buyer beware! If a technology had been developed that could replace a resin based water conditioner, then everyone would be selling it. I know I would. Those salt bags are heavy :)

Salt is Not Going Down

My Valve appears to be operating but the Salt is Not Going Down.
What could cause this problem?


The salt not going down could be due to many different reasons.

1 ) Valve is not regenerating due to a problem with Timer Motor or a bad gear in the timer assembly ( common in Autotrol Timer Assemblies ).
2 ) Salt may be Bridged ( become solid ) above water that is at the bottom of the salt tank.
3 ) If you have been using Pellet salt for many years you could have a lot of undissolvable residue at the bottom. This residue will not dissolve and also can block water flow in and out of the salt tank.
4 ) The Valve could be failing to draw the brine solution out and if you have a float shut off in the brine tank, it would be prevent the salt tank from overflowing ( which it would do if the float shut off was not there ).
5 ) The brine refill control could be clogged, prevent water to refill the salt tank.

How to use Autotrol By Pass - Old Style

Question:
How do you turn the bypass valve on / off ?
What does 61F do?
 
******************
 
The old style Autotrol By Pass Valves use a "push in" method of redirecting the flow.
If you push the knob ( 46F )  IN on the RIGHT ( standing in front of the system ), this will place the valve in "by pass" and cause the knob ( another 46F ) on the left to come out about an inch.
To "restore" flow through the Control Valve and resin tank, you would Push the knob on the Left back IN.
PUSHING the knob can require extreme force. A hard "push" with your fist, or a "tap" with a hammer, may be required.
 
Sometimes engaging the By Pass fails to cut off the valve flow to the Control Valve 100%, because the internal oring in the center of the by pass shaft is not sealing 100%. This common failure is the main reason Autotrol now uses a different design ( double shut off - redirecting valves ) for the "new" style By Pass for their Control Valves.
 
The part labeled 61F does not "do anything". And I've never seen this used for anything.

Rainsoft Amazon Gold Series Seals ( Gaskets ) and Spacers are Fleck Parts

The valve body of the Rainsoft Amazon Gold Series is basically the Fleck 5000 or  newer Pro Flow version of the Model 5000 valve.
Rainsoft has added their own proprietary electronic timer assembly, but the Valve Body Parts, and By Pass Valve are common to other Fleck Valves.
 
The Seals and Spacers ( KIT part number 60120 has a special "end spacer" not found in kit 60125 ).
The Seals are pn 13242 ( quantity 5 ) and the Spacers are pn 14241 ( quantity 4 ) , and the end spacer is pn 18264 ( and this part can normally be re-used, that is why the 60125 Kit will also work as a replacement ).

Tank Diameter - How to Measure and Why It Matters

Do you just measure the outer resin tank diameter?

* Yes, you measure the fiberglass tank that contains the resins ( or other
media ).
Do not be "fooled" by plastic decorative "jackets" sometimes placed over the
fiberglass ( or polyglass ) tank.
The diameter is the measurement ACROSS the WIDTH of the tank, or the
circumference ( around ) the tank divided by pi ( 3.14 ).
And you should "round down" to the whole number ( i.e. 8.34 would be 8
inches ).

Why do you need this measurement?

* The proper Backwash Flow Rate to be used is determined by the diameter of
the tank.
The larger the diameter, the higher the flow rate required to properly
expand and clean the resin bed.
If your current valve body is an "Autotrol" type, it has a "Backwash" Plug
( PN 25F ) that has a small
number ( and the words "Backwash" ) on it. This number normally corresponds
to
the diameter of the resin tank.
See:
Autotrol Backwash Plug Sizes

* Fleck valves use DLFC ( drain line flow control ) buttons. The gpm is
sometimes marked near the drain fitting outlet.
See:
Common 2 gpm DLFC Button PN 12087

* Also, the injector size used in the Valve is determined by the diameter
of the resin
tank.
Autotrol valve examples,
See:
Common Autotrol Injector Sizes / Colors PN AP28F

And for Fleck Valves,
See:
Common Fleck Injector Sizes / Colors
All these are DIRECTLY based in the Tank Diameter, because the wider the tank, the higher the flow rates need to be for proper washing and rinsing of the media in the tank.

Clearing Memory in Sears, GE, and NorthStar Circuit Board

When you have an unusually high water usage day, your softener's electronic
control will "remember" this for a long time.
In the case of the controllers commonly used in Sears, GE, and NorthStar
this could be 3 or 4 months before things would return to normal.
The problem caused by this "memory" is that the unit will be regenerating
more often than normal, because it is remembering the high usage, and
averages this into it's calculations of capacity remaining.
It "errs" on the side of caution, and ends up regenerating sooner than it
"really" needs to.

To reset this memory:
1 ) Hold "Select" button for 3 seconds, until 000 appears, then release.
2 ) Hold UP Arrow to "see" days the system has been plugged into the
electric, and release.
3 ) Hold DOWN Arrow to "see" number of times the system has regenerated
since it was first installed, and release.
NOW
4 ) Hold "Select" button for another 3 seconds to see the SR, or Model
code.
Write this number down.
5 ) Having released the "Select" button, and recording your actual model
code, then you can use the UP or DOWN Arrow to change your Model Code.
6 ) Press "Select" one time and you will see the time of day flashing 12:00
a.m.
7 ) Use the Arrow keys to move the time a few minutes, thus causing it to
"set" this new time.
FINALLY
8 ) Go back and do 1 - 7 again, only this time, at step 5, reset the
original model code, and at step 7, put in the correct time of day.
* NOTE: The number of regenerations since unit installed will be reset to
Zero. If you want to have this information for future referrence, be sure
to
write this down.

How Long Until Water Feels Soft Again After Repair

It can take several regenerations, and the "using up" of the Hot Water to get the "feel" back.
It is recommended that you manually have the system run extra regenerations and to drain the hot water ( either at the hot water tank, or at least running the water in the bath tub until it turns cold ).
 
So, unless you regenerate the system twice in a row, and completely drain the hot water tank, it may take several days or even weeks to get back to Zero hardness in the Hot Water.
The Cold water should be soft right away.
 
And if you don't feel like it is softening at all, then TEST the water hardness ( test strips available from Softenerparts.com, and locally - Sears, Home Depot, Lowes ).
A test before and after the softener will help determine if the system is working.

Bruner Valve - Old and New Styles

Older Bruner softeners used an Autrol model 160 valve in late 1970s and early 80s.
This model is like the 155 valve in size, but does not use an "air check" on the valve. In this regard, it is like the 168 model.
The thing that made this valve "unique" is the side mount By Pass connection.
 
The timer assembly is the 440 version, and this was and is ( newer 440i )  used on most Autotrol valves to this day.
The time of day is set by the small pointer. The large arm will "trip" at 2:30 a.m to push the "skipper" wheel that has days of regeneration.
For each pin pushed IN the unit will regenerate that night at 2:30 - 4:00 a.m.
 
All of the parts for the 440 timer, and most of the parts for the Valve are still available.
Most of the trouble shooting and service hints for the Autotrol 155 would apply to this valve.
See:
 
 
In the 1980s and early 90s Bruner used their own proprietary design valve.
Newer, "true Bruner" valve, is no longer made and parts are no longer available.
 
 
 
It is possible to replace the entire valve, and re-use the tanks.

Too much Sodium in the Water?

Is the sodium added to softened water a problem for people to drink?

Only if a person is on an extremely restrictive diet, he should drink neither hard nor softened water. Under these conditions, he should use reverse osmosis, or distilled water for drinking and cooking. For a normal person, the small amount of  sodium in water is not a problem or concern. Especially when compared to other foods.

Even hard water may contain appreciable amounts of sodium. To determine the amount a complete analysis of the water is necessary.

It is important to note that about 2/3 of the daily water intake of the individual is through food and only about 1/3 water itself.

SODIUM CONTENT OF COMMON FOODS IN A TYPICAL DAILY DIET
The Food Amount Milligrams of Sodium
Milk 2 cups 226
Eggs 1 of medium size 56
Steak 6 ounces 110
Bread 2 slices 278
Cereal 1/2 cup 21
Potatoes 1 small 30
Green salad with 1 oz French Dressing 1 serving 30
Vegetables (other) 3 servings 120
Fruit 2 servings 50
Fruit (citrus) 1 serving 6
Water after typical water softener 8 ounces 25 average

Autotrol 440 Timer Rebuilding

440 timer diagram
An obvious problem that can occur is for the timer motor to fail.
The motors turn at 1 rpm, so it is quite easy to tell if it is turning.
A more common problem is for one or more of the drive gears to strip.
Removing the Tripper Arm screw, the Skipper Wheel screw and the three cover plate screws will gain you complete access to all components for careful examination.
It is easier to work on your timer housing if you remove it from the valve body.
Pull out the timer retaining pin ( 5F ), slide power cord out of it's retaining slot, unscrew Cam Shaft Bearing at rear of Cam Shaft, and then pull housing straight up.
Common Gears that Fail 1. Tripper Arm Gear # 99F ( 1031756 ) * Most common gear to break at the 2 - 3 am. position. 2. # 7 Black Gear # 420A43 ( 1031554 ) * Gear that drives the Tripper Arm Gear, and often strips out at the same times as the Tripper Arm Gear breaks. 3. Red Knob Gear # 106H ( 1001582 ) * now "Black" closely examine the "over hang" teeth of the OUT PUT GEAR, as they sometimes snap off.4. #8 Black Gear # 420A44 ( 1030844 ) * Drives the Output Gear, and if stripped, you can easily see this.
Also the "Out Put Connector" # 21E ( 1031496 ) which attaches to and drives the Cam Shaft can crack or break. Check this part at the rear of the timer assembly.
On rare occasions the Camshaft # 21F-3 ( 1031950 ) will break at one end.
Also, rare is a cracked Skipper Wheel # 14F-6 ( 1031740 ).
Close examination of both sides of the Skipper Wheel is required to detect this failure. And last, but not least, you can have a gear post break in the housing body it's self. But only the backplates for the 440i version is available and not the "box" used with the older 440 version. It is simpler and prudent to replace the Complete Timer Assembly ( with the new 440iHV ) at this point.
A complete replacement is also prudent if the unit is over 20 years old.

Salty Water Taste in the Morning

Salty water in the morning is a common problem.
It occurs most commonly because the internal seals of the Valve leak highly salty water into the cold water lines during the regeneration cycle.
Typically ( if your Time of Day is set correctly to the current time of day ) this regeneration occurs between 2 a.m. to 4 a.m. once or twice a week.
If water is used in the home ( toilet flush, ice maker drawing water, etc. ) in the middle of the regeneration,
then the valve may allow the salt water being rinsed through the tank to leak into the cold water line.
And this super salty water is still there in the water line when you get up to make coffee, or brush your teeth in the morning.
This salty water can normally be "cleared" from the lines by running the water for 1 minute.
If it takes 5 or more minutes of running the water to clear up,
then you have a more serious problem ( clogged injector, or drain line, or bad connection at the distributor tube oring ).
This salty water problem is most common with Autotrol Valves ( Autotrol 155, 168, 255, or 268 models ), as they all use "flapper" valve discs that are held closed by water pressure.
So, when you flush a toilet in the house, the pressure drops enough to open one valve that should be closed during the "Brine Rinse" cycle,
and results in allowing some salty water to leak into the house lines.
Such leakage can occur in any valve that has "worn" internal seals.
Normally, if you just keep your time of day set correctly,
and you don't use water in the middle of the night, you won't wake up to salty water in the morning.

Trouble Shooting Fleck 9000 Valve

 Determining if the Fleck 9000 Valve is functioning involves several steps.
 Checking the Meter Operation is the first step.
 See:
 Meter Cover ( 14038 ) and how to Check Directions plus Video
 
 
If the meter is counting your water usage, it should be regenerating and 
alternating tanks on a regular basis.
 If the meter is counting down to zero, but the valve is not regenerating, it 
could be one of several things.
 1 ) Micro-switch that "starts" the timer motor, or the timer motor does not 
start at all. Replacing the micro-switch or the motor would solve this.
 You can "see" the timer motor running in the back of the motor, when it has 
been "started" by the tripping of the micro-switch.
 This is what the program wheel on the front normally does ( when it counts 
down to zero ), or when you manually advance the control knob on the front.
 2 ) The Drive Motor may be bad, and not turning the main ( middle gear ) to 
move the Piston assemblies
 3 ) The one or more of the drive gears may be broken.
 4 ) The Valve could be "stuck" because the 2 main pistons, and seals need to 
be replaced. A stuck valve can also damage the middle drive gear.

Distributor Failure in Bottom of Resin Tank

A customer has had 2 distributor failures within a relatively short time.
This time he thinks he may have lost the majority of his resin.
Can you please shed some light on possible causes for distributors to fail.
I'd like to make sure his third one lasts longer.

* Here is what I know will effect distributor life.
1 ) Too much water pressure ( over 80 psi ).
2 ) Not backwashing ( regenerating ) often enough. System should regenerate
at least once every 7 days.
I've run into "metered" or "demand" systems with just one or two people and
it takes them 2 - 3 weeks to "require" a regeneration.
This is too long for the resins to be "packed" down and not "fluffed up".
3 ) Highly Chlorinated water can break the resins down into small fragments.
These fragments get stuck in the fine slots of the bottom distributor. This
results in there being less "holes" for the water to flow through, thus
causing the pressure through the remaining holes or slots to become very
high. Eventually the pressure of the water becomes too high and the plastic
gives way. Then the larger ( normal size ) resins can get into the pipes.
4 ) Too high of flow rates can be a problem. Residential size softeners (
tank diameters between 8 - 10 inches ) are made for flow rates of less than
8 gpm. And a normal home will peak around 5 - 6 gpm while filling the
laundry tub, or the bath tub. If the demand it greater than this, the system
needs to have a larger tank diameter, and a gravel under bedding should be
used.

RESET Autotrol 460 Timer Regenerating EVERY NIGHT

TOTAL 460 TIMER PROGRAM RESET
* 1. Record your Hardness and Capacity settings
* 2. Disconnect power
* 3. Jumper both pins 'A' and 'B'
* 4. Reconnect power for at least 10 seconds
* 5. Disconnect Power
* 6. Remove Jumpers and return them to 'time' and 'spare'
* 7. Reconnect power and restore your hardness and capacity settings
* Result is # days since regeneration and gallons used are '0'
* Average daily usage is hex 64 or decimal 100 gallons
The REASON you would RESET your timer is IF the unit is Regenerating EVERY NIGHT. This happens when the "program" is "averaging" your daily use based on the last 30 days, and you had an unusually HIGH USAGE day during that period. A Reset should solve this problem. If not, it may be time to replace the Timer Assembly.

What Brine ( Salt ) Setting Amount to Use?

Question: Does the adjustment for the salt dosage need to be adjusted based
on the hardness of the water?
I haven't changed it from where it was set but didn't know if I needed too.
****
The amount of salt needed is mostly based on the amount of resins being
recharged.
3/4 cu.ft. resin = 6 - 9 lbs.
1 cu.ft. resin = 8 - 10 lbs.
1.5 cu.ft resin = 12 - 15 lbs.

Typically,
9 lbs for 8 - 9 inch tanks,
and 12 lbs. of 10" tanks is average.
If there is a lot of iron ( over 2 ppm )
or if the water is really hard ( over 25 grains ),
then 2 - 4 lbs. extra should be used.

So, typically a residential system will use 6 - 12 lbs of salt per regeneration at least once a week. Very hard water, or water high in iron, may require regenerating every 2 or 3 days. The result is you will be using at least 30 - 40 lbs. of salt, and more common you will be using 60 - 100 lbs. of salt per month. Simply multiply the pounds of salt per regeneration times the number of regenerations in a month to calculate your monthly average usage.


P.S. If you run out of Salt, don't expect to have soft water after a few days. And it may take more than one regeneration to get the water feeling soft again once you've added salt.
I recommend keeping the salt level above the water level in your Brine Tank.
When you start seeing the water level ( normally between 6 - 12 inches ) then it's time to think about adding more salt ( 40 - 120 lbs. ).
